About the Role

As an National Quality Framework Administrator, you will provide critical administrative support to the Service Support Manager and the broader operations team. You will help ensure our organisation meets all operational and regulatory requirements while supporting projects and initiatives that enhance service delivery.

You’ll be responsible for:

  • Provide administrative support to the Service Support team, ensuring timely completion of operational tasks.
  • Coach and mentor the Operations team on regulatory documentation, including notifications, non-compliances, and Quality Improvement Plans.
  • Review, submit, and manage regulatory reports and evidence through relevant authority portals.
  • Investigate incidents, initiate corrective actions, and maintain compliance with the National Quality Framework and other legislation.
  • Build and maintain positive relationships with regulators, partners, and internal stakeholders, while managing service documentation and supporting ongoing service excellence.

 

About You

To succeed in this role, you will bring:

  • Experience & Knowledge: 3+ years in operations or administrative roles, ideally within the childcare or related sectors. Previous experience with regulatory reporting systems such as PRODA or NQAITS is highly desirable.
  • Technical Skills: Advanced Microsoft Word, Excel, and PowerPoint; experience with Power BI or similar BI tools; SQL knowledge is an advantage.
  • Regulatory Expertise: Understanding of the NQAITS portal, MTOP, EYLF, and other Australian Curriculum or Approved Learning Frameworks.
  • Relationship Skills: Proven ability to build strong relationships with internal and external stakeholders, influencing outcomes across diverse teams and priorities.
